FDG Inc. is seeking a full-time, in-person Entry-Level Structural Engineer to join our team in our Arvada office. This on-site position offers an excellent opportunity to assist in the design and analysis of precast and prestressed concrete components and their connections for a variety of projects. You will use design and graphics software such as ACAD, Revit, Navisworks, and Risa. This role provides an invaluable chance to gain hands-on experience in new building structural designs and develop your skills under the guidance of senior engineers.

Qualifications:
  • Candidates must be currently authorized to work in the U.S. and able to commute to our office in Arvada, CO.
  • Bachelor’s degree from a 4-year engineering program (meets NCEES standards for licensing).
  • Has passed FE Examination.
  • Exhibits sound structural engineering judgment through education, work experience, or portfolio.
  • Exhibits ability to independently generate thorough and accurate engineering calculations.
  • Knowledge of ACAD/Revit modeling software, RISA, and Bluebeam.
  • Knowledge of Microsoft OS, including teams.
  • Possess average level modeling/drafting skills in ACAD.
  • Strong communication skills, both verbal and written.
  • Eagerness to learn and develop professionally in the field of structural engineering.


Responsibilities :

  • Perform assigned engineering tasks on projects, assisting in the design and analysis of precast and prestressed concrete components and connections.
  • Analyze load transfer through each component to ensure structural integrity.
  • Utilize design and graphics software, including ACAD, Revit, Navisworks, and Risa, to create accurate and efficient structural designs.
  • Participate in project meetings and interact with clients to understand design requirements and ensure compliance with project specifications.
  • Pursue and coordinate required engineering information with the project team, as necessary, to maintain project schedules.
  • Communicate changes in schedule or scope of work with the Project Engineer and/or Project Manager.
  • Stay current with engineering best practices, industry standards, and client requirements.
  • Support the team in reviewing and revising designs as necessary to meet safety, budget, and schedule requirements.
  • Perform drafting and checking responsibilities as required.


Benefits:

  • 100% employer paid health benefits for employee and dependents.
  • Dental/Vision subsidy.
  • 4 weeks PTO and eight paid Holidays.
  • Life, Short-term and long-term disability insurance.
  • 401K match.


Salary starts at $60k-65k.

About FDG, Inc:

FDG, Inc., has been in business since 1990 providing consulting services to the construction industry in all areas of the USA. Originally just five employees, we currently employ a variety of experienced drafters, engineers, and project managers who all work together to provide the highest quality engineering and drafting service to our clients
